Abstract Background: Repeat renal biopsy frequently reveals changes in the histological pattern in lupus nephritis (LN) which can guide alterations in therapeutic decisions. However, the choice of which patients should undergo such a repetition on clinical ground remains insufficiently defined. We sought to identify independent clinical predictors for repeat biopsy. Patients and Methods: We retrospectively evaluated 370 patients with biopsy-proven LN. A clinically indicated second renal biopsy was performed in 122 patients (33%) due to acute renal flares, persistent disease activity, or suspected progression. LN classes were classified as non-proliferative (classes I, II, V, VI) or proliferative (classes III, IV, and mixed). Crude odds ratios and multivariable logistic regression models adjusting for baseline age, sex, and LN classification were utilized to identify independent predictors. The treatment regimens were consolidated into broad categories of clinical management subsets to evaluate changes in therapeutic pathways. Results: The initial biopsies showed, 30.5% of patients had non-proliferative and 69.5% proliferative LN. Histological transformation occurred in 68% of the repeat biopsies.
